About The Job
The Platform and Devices (P&D) Partnerships Strategy and Operations team creates and drives cohesive business strategy across the suite of P&D products such as Android, Play, Chrome, ChromeOS, Google One/Photos, Workspace, Auto, Home, IoT, Enterprise, Starline, Privacy Sandbox and more. We deeply understand the partner ecosystem and markets in which these products operate, and apply structured analysis and reasoning to help shape and execute strategy. We also drive thought leadership across our products and markets to inform strategic decisions across the P&D and broader Global Partnerships Leadership teams. We also partner closely across key stakeholders in Business Development (BD), Product Engineering, Marketing, Finance, and the broader Global Partnerships (GP)/Partnership Solutions and Go-To-Market (PSGTM) organizations to drive scaled impact for our business and product partners.
The Global Partnerships organization is responsible for exploring new opportunities with Google's partners. Google's Global Partnerships team works with a wide range of partners to bring the best of Google to power their business. The Global Partnerships team supports Google's own Product teams with essential partnerships to help Google's user experiences in advertising, Search, Assistant, Maps, Travel, Shopping, Payments and more. Teams create product-enabling partnerships, go-to-market strategies and incubate business growth for a variety of products.
